Whitesboro
A village in Oneida County, New York — population 3,582 as of 2020.

Olney expected to leave Boonville police post
BOONVILLE — Boonville Police Chief Dave Olney is expected to become the next police chief for the Village of Whitesboro, according to Boonville Mayor Judith Dellerba.
